About Sergey Oladyshkin
Sergey Oladyshkin is a scholar working on Environmental Engineering, Statistics, Probability and Uncertainty, Ocean Engineering, Mechanical Engineering and Statistical and Nonlinear Physics, having authored 52 papers that have together received 1.2k indexed citations. Recurring topics across this work include Probabilistic and Robust Engineering Design (25 papers), Groundwater flow and contamination studies (14 papers), CO2 Sequestration and Geologic Interactions (14 papers), Reservoir Engineering and Simulation Methods (12 papers), Model Reduction and Neural Networks (7 papers), Advanced Multi-Objective Optimization Algorithms (6 papers), Hydraulic Fracturing and Reservoir Analysis (6 papers) and Enhanced Oil Recovery Techniques (5 papers). The work is most often cited by research in Statistics, Probability and Uncertainty (597 citations), Environmental Engineering (489 citations), Ocean Engineering (261 citations), Civil and Structural Engineering (263 citations) and Computational Theory and Mathematics (175 citations). Sergey Oladyshkin has collaborated with scholars based in Germany, United States and France. Frequent co-authors include Wolfgang Nowak, Holger Class, Sinan Xiao, Rainer Helmig, Felipe P. J. de Barros, М. Panfilov, Liwei Zhang, Ahmed H. Elsheikh, S. Geiger and Ingo Sass. Their work appears in journals such as Computational Geosciences, International journal of greenhouse gas control, Reliability Engineering & System Safety, Water Resources Research and Advances in Water Resources.
